Job Description
Job SummaryWe are looking for a Production Engineer with hands-on experience in the sheet metal industry who can independently manage production activities, coordinate material purchasing, and maintain quality control standards. The candidate should be technically strong, organized, and capable of coordinating with production, purchase, vendors, and customers to ensure timely delivery of quality products.
Key Responsibilities.
Production
- Plan, monitor, and control daily sheet metal production activities.
- Coordinate cutting, bending, punching, welding, grinding, assembly, and other fabrication processes.
- Prepare production schedules and ensure timely completion of jobs.
- Monitor machine utilization, manpower, productivity, and material consumption.
- Identify production bottlenecks and implement corrective actions.
- Reduce material wastage, rework, and production downtime.
- Maintain production records and reports.
Purchase & Material Management
- Identify material requirements based on production schedules and customer orders.
- Purchase sheet metal, consumables, hardware, and other production-related materials.
- Obtain quotations, compare prices, negotiate with suppliers, and place purchase orders.
- Coordinate with vendors regarding quality, delivery schedules, and material availability.
- Maintain minimum stock levels and ensure materials are available when required.
- Verify incoming materials against specifications, quantities, and purchase orders.
Quality Control
- Establish and maintain quality standards for sheet metal components and assemblies.
- Inspect raw materials, in-process components, and finished products.
- Check dimensions using measuring instruments such as vernier calipers, micrometers, height gauges, and gauges.
- Ensure products comply with drawings, specifications, tolerances, and customer requirements.
- Maintain inspection reports, rejection/rework records, and quality documentation.
- Identify root causes of quality problems and implement corrective/preventive actions.
- Coordinate with customers and suppliers on quality-related issues when required.
- Technical SkillsGood knowledge of sheet metal fabrication and manufacturing processes.
- Ability to read and understand engineering drawings, GD&T, and BOMs.
- Knowledge of materials such as MS, SS, aluminium, GI, and other sheet metals.
- Understanding of laser cutting, shearing, CNC punching, press brake/bending, welding, and fabrication processes.
- Knowledge of basic quality systems and inspection procedures.
- Good knowledge of MS Excel and production/quality reporting.
- ERP/MRP knowledge will be an advantage.
- Required QualificationsDiploma/B.E./B.Tech in Mechanical Engineering / Production Engineering or equivalent.
- 2–5 years of relevant experience in sheet metal manufacturing or fabrication.
- Strong coordination, problem-solving, vendor-management, and communication skills.
- Ability to work independently and manage multiple activities simultaneously.
- Key Performance Indicators (KPIs)Production output and on-time delivery.
- Material utilization and reduction in wastage.
- Purchase cost and material availability.
- Rejection and rework percentage.
- Customer complaints and quality performance.
- Machine and manpower productivity.
- Vendor quality and delivery performance.
